Subject: AtomPub Week 1 Status Report
This Week I:

- Setup my development environment for WordPress.
- Installed Movable Type and setup a TypePad account.
- Created a space on the import page for the new importer.

Trouble-spots:

Believe it or not, my most troublesome part of the week was installing
Movable Type. Something wasn't right with the Perl configuration on my
personal web server and Movable Type would not install period. I ended
up configuring it in MAMP, but was forced to use a SQLlite database as
MAMP doesn't have the MySQL Perl modules. This whole fiasco really
makes me appreciate the simplicity of WordPress' 5 minute install.

Once MT was installed and I started playing with it, I quickly learned
my goal for next week. The AtomPub feed URL is non-standardized and
will need to be detected through RDF. I will have to write the code
for that next week.

Next Week I Plan On:

- Writing the code for auto detecting the AtomPub feed.
- Passing successful login credentials to the AtomPub feed, sending a
list of published posts.
- Begin writing the code for then parsing each of those posts.
